Pirate girls sweep Grove

By Cort Reynolds

Playing at home, the Bluffton High School volleyball team took down Columbus Grove in a straight-sets Northwest Conference match Thursday evening, October 8.

The Lady Pirate record improved to 13-7 overall and 4-3 in the NWC with the 25-22, 25-19, 25-16 victory.

The Bulldogs fell to 7-10 overall and 2-4 in the NWC with the defeat.

Senior Kylie Stackhouse topped Bluffton with 16 kills and three blocks. She also served one ace. Freshman Ayla Grandey hammered 15 kills and added one block.

Senior setter Skyler Scoles passed out 29 assists and added a block. The versatile Scoles also knocked down five kills and mustered up 13 digs.

Senior Sophie Bricker hustled up a team-high 24 digs and dealt one ace.

Haelynn Bischoff came up with nine digs and one block.

Senior Kylie Monday hustled up 13 digs and served one ace.  

The Pirate girls also won the JV match, 2-1.

The Lady Pirates play at local county rival Allen East (14-4, 4-3 NWC) Tuesday, Oct. 12 in the league finale. The winner will finish fourth in the nine-team conference standings.

AE beat Spencerville 3-1 Thursday night.
